- Browsh is different in that it's backed by a real browser, namely headless Firefox, to create a purely text-based version of web pages and web apps.

- In contrast to other browsers for the terminal, Browsh supports HTML5, CSS3, JavaScript, and very surprisingly video, photos, and WebGL content.
